Output d63a1132d64e090863fc9310500f653873d4e52b5c09deadd79d4f4412fa5db6:6

value
292832
script pubkey
OP_0 OP_PUSHBYTES_32 5371b2a97bd1909390b54002fd26c62689ec3c824313e7f0ecc04df1b51694cc
address
bc1q2dcm92tm6xgf8y94gqp06fkxy6y7c0yzgvf70u8vcpxlrdgkjnxqrwqkst
transaction
d63a1132d64e090863fc9310500f653873d4e52b5c09deadd79d4f4412fa5db6
confirmations
146
spent
false